Here's the scoop: Sailor has a soft spot for Billy Joel, the legendary singer who was married to her mom from 1985 to 1994. Despite the years that have passed, their connection remains strong. “I actually haven’t met the little ones yet, but I call him ‘Uncle Billy.’ I adore him,” Sailor gushed during the interview. Sailor’s Journey: A Princess in Her Own Right
Closer Weekly caught up with Sailor at the Spring 2018 Sherri Hill NYFW Runway Show, held at Gotham Hall in New York City. Sailor opened up about her experience walking the runway: “I was so nervous. I hope I didn’t walk too fast,” she confessed. “That’s my only concern, and I hope I looked okay—but I felt like a princess, and it’s such an honor. I’m so happy.” But here’s the kicker: Sailor wasn’t always set on following in her mom’s glamorous footsteps. “It just sort of happened. At age 16, people started asking me, and I took the opportunity and met some incredible people. I’m very grateful,” she shared.
